Hillsboro Village is a slice of southern charm tucked away from the hustle and bustle of downtown Nashville. Eat dinner like a local at the historic Brown’s Diner which has continuously served Nashvillians since 1927 when it opened as a mule drawn trolley car. Other local restaurants are the famous Pancake Pantry and coffee enthusiast haven Fido. Don’t forget to consider eating brunch at Biscuit Love or Ruby Sunshine. The Grilled Cheeserie offers a unique and memorable lunch experience. The Village also hosts familiar favorites like Hopdoddy, Double Dogs, Jeni’s, and Crumbl Cookies. Provisions are plentiful as well with a Kroger grocery store and Village Wines located a short walk away down tree lined 21st Avenue. Looking for something to do? The Belcourt Theatre has been operating in the Village since 1925 and screens a variety of films every day. AnzieBlue, AB, offers regular live music performances. On a sunny day it’s hard to beat Fannie Mae Dees Park, better known to locals as Dragon Park for its large mosaic dragon sculpture. Shopping opportunities abound with the Village’s flower shop, jewelry stores, and numerous clothing shops like Posh, Altar’d State, Molly Green, Rebecca James, Dress Up, Festivity, UAL, and the Nash Collection. All of this is located in just a small 5 block radius largely in beautiful, historic brick buildings. Several distinctive artworks and murals ad to the ambience of the neighborhood.
Nearby and within walking distance is Vanderbilt University and its medical center. Also nearby is the commercial district at 12th South, Belmont University, Music Row, and Nashville's Centennial park and full sized replica parthenon. The Village is located less than two miles from the heart of Nashville’s downtown scene and the trip can be made by foot, Nashville’s WeGo’s Number 7 Bus which runs every 20 minutes, car, or rental bike.
Downtown Nashville is home to a potpourri of exciting attractions. Pay homage to the legends at the Country Music Hall of Fame or get tickets for a show at the Ryman Auditorium. See a show at the Ascend Amphitheater or take in some history at the Tennessee State Museum.
